A360 Aluminum Pump Housing: From Billet Machining to 8,000 Units a Year
A European industrial pump manufacturer converted a billet-machined housing to A360 die casting to reach 8,000 units a year, holding 6 bar pressure tightness, an H7 bearing bore and a 0.05 mm sealing face.
ADC12 Robot Joint Housing at a 2 mm Wall: 34% Lighter Than Machined
A collaborative robot manufacturer moved a joint housing from machined prototypes to ADC12 die casting at 12,000 units a year, cutting 180 g per joint while holding ±0.02 mm concentricity between the harmonic drive seat and the encoder bore.
A413 LED Heat Sink Housing: Two Parts to One, 11 °C Cooler
An LED lighting brand replaced a bonded two-piece design, an extruded heat sink adhered to a die cast housing, with a single A413 casting, removing the thermal interface and taking 11 °C off the LED junction temperature at 60,000 units a year.
